This morning I arose to find one of my aging mystery snails laying a huge clutch of eggs.
20181113_102210.jpg
This is the third large clutch that has been laid but I have not attempted to raise any of the snails and they have all been eaten.

Because there is no gravel or sand in my snail tank they cannot escape from the hungry adults.


Anyhow you can see in the picture that is single egg is coming from under her shell and she will transport it up to the clutch, using snail slime magic to cheat gravity.

These snails my spend their entire lives in the water, but they must lay & hatch their eggs above the water.
